Why this role matters

As a Primary School Improvement Adviser, you will support school leaders to drive rapid and sustained improvement. You will provide expert challenge and guidance to raise pupil achievement across the primary phase. You will lead a specialist area of school improvement and contribute to training, consultancy and wider income generating work delivered by the service. Your work will directly influence the quality of education in schools across Kent and beyond.

What we’re looking for

  • Proven experience as a Headteacher, Executive Headteacher, Ofsted Inspector, School Adviser or Senior Leader in Education.
  • Demonstrable experience leading improvements within your current educational role and experience supporting several schools.
  • Previous experience using the Education Inspection Framework to bring about improvements.
  • Excellent communication skills both written and verbal.
  • Ability to work independently with an eye for detail.
  • Capability and willingness to travel to multiple school locations.
  • Full UK Driving Licence and access to your own vehicle.

What you’ll get in return

  • Salary of £65,000 per annum
  • 25 days annual leave
  • Life assurance cover (4x salary)
  • The Education People’s pension scheme provides an 8% employer contribution and a 2% employee contribution.
  • Additional benefits including retail and gym discounts, health cash plan and cycle to work scheme
  • Volunteer days and access to a comprehensive wellbeing programme
  • Tailored learning and development support with real opportunities to progress
